By Candace Hathaway | The Blaze ‘We must send a clear message that election fraud won’t be tolerated.’ Election integrity has become a top concern among the American public, and Ohio is leading an effort to address those concerns and root out fraud. On Tuesday, Ohio Secretary of State Frank LaRose (R) revealed that an ongoing review discovered potential voter fraud impacting eight states and Washington, D.C. “During an ongoing review of the Ohio Voter Registration Database using state and federal data, evidence of 30 noncitizen registrations were uncovered by Election Integrity Unit investigators.
